Spiral Grass or Corkscrew Grass as it’s also called needs very bright light. It’s also very drought tolerant so doesn’t need constant care. It has succulent light green leaves and gets white or purple green short lived flowers. It’s hard to find this pant to buy, but you can order seeds and grow it from scratch. Moraea tortilis or Spiral Grass is a bulbous plant known for its very unusual and ornamental twisting and curly leaves that resemble a corkscrew. Native to limited regions of Namibia and South Africa, Moraea tortilis is a hardy and drought tolerant plant. In cultivation, it can be propagated in a well-drained soil and under sunny exposure.
